By brett from USA on 2007-08-17 22:25:32

Things I liked:

i liked the overall design of this scope, has alot of nice features. but as we all know all the features in the world arent worth anything if the main function of a product doesnt work.

Things I would have changed:

probably stronger or longer springs in the erector tube housing.

What others should know:

i went through 4 of these scopes, all with the exact same problems... problems both tom gaylord and leapers claim should have never occured. every shot i would take with my crosman phantom air rifle would cause the reticle to move inside the scope, resulting in 4 inch 3 shot groupes at 10 yeards. tried everything possible to fix this problem without voiding the warenty, even took a few tips and suggestions from BB. in the blog section of this website, nothing worked. these problems are most likly due to a bad batch of scopes sent to pyramyd air but im not going to take my chances, im going with the centerpoint scope that has all the same specs for the same price

  • Rating 3.03.0 3.0

    Rating 2.02.0 2.0

    Things I liked:

    - Smooth Range adjuster on the front end - Easy focus adjustment on the back end

    Things I would have changed:

    - There are no "base dots" for sighting your adjustments, so you have to eyeball the adjustments or do it by "feel".

    What others should know:

    Really, when it came to making adjustments on the scope, I found out why this is a $60 scope. You have to unlock the rings with an allen wrench just enough to allow you to "click adjust" the lateral and vertical adjustments, but if you loosen them too much, then the knobs become freed from the adjusting mechanism and then you can totally lose your adjustment. The numbers on the rings then mean nothing and you have to start over again from scratch. I was seriously disappointed. I'm really glad I bought the Leapers 3-12x44AO SWAT Accushot Rifle Scope for my other gun. Honestly, spend the extra $40 and get a scope that works much better.

  • Rating 3.03.0 3.0

    Rating 4.04.0 4.0

    Things I liked:

    more features compared to other scopes in this price range

    Things I would have changed:

    i hate that you have to carry a tool around to make adjustments in the field (i guess you could always leave zero lock unscrewed). the front flip cap gets in the way when you adjust the ao, you can't fully turn it to full lock if the caps are open, so you have to take the whole cap off to get to full rotation on either side. the site picture is really small compared to other scopes i've used, it looks like you're looking down a long tube with a small hole at the end. ultimately i had to return it because the crappy defective utg rings i bought left ugly gouge marks on the scope and it was deep down to bare metal.

    What others should know:

    like some others have already said, the ir splashes light all over the rear site bell at full illumination. too bad they couldn't find a way to light just the crosshair. the scope is made in china, i thought i was buying a usa made scope because some other web reviews said that leapers were american made, guess not on this model.

  • Rating 3.03.0 3.0

    Rating 3.03.0 3.0

    Things I liked:

    Expanded Mil Dot reticle is nice. Ability to lock zero is nice. Image clarity is nice. Two batteries included, but only one needed for operation.

    Things I would have changed:

    Illuminated Reticle not evenly illuminated. Light from LEDs splashes over reticle retention system causing internal reflection and glare. Not conducive to low light or night hunting. Something is causing deposits on interior of ocular lens. Returned one for replacement already will probably return current as well.

    What others should know:

    Does not include mounting rings!
